Minimizing Capital Expenditure: A Guide to Cleanroom Construction and Design

Constructing a cleanroom can represent a significant investment for any organization. However, by meticulously planning the design and construction process, it is possible to minimize capital spending. This involves carefully evaluating your specific needs, prioritizing essential features, and exploring cost-effective solutions throughout the project lifecycle.

A thorough assessment of your operational requirements is paramount before embarking on cleanroom construction. This entails identifying the required level of cleanliness, dimension specifications, and specific environmental parameters. Understanding these factors will guide decisions regarding materials selection, ventilation systems, and overall facility design, ultimately impacting capital expenditure.

Consider modular or prefabricated components which can often be more budget-friendly than traditional construction methods. Collaborate closely with experienced cleanroom contractors who can offer valuable insights and suggestions for minimizing costs while adhering to industry best practices.

Justifying Investment Decisions in Cleanroom Optimization

In today's competitive marketplace, pharmaceutical and technology manufacturers are constantly seeking ways to enhance their operational efficiency. Cleanrooms, vital facilities where sensitive processes take place, offer a significant avenue for optimization. By strategically allocating resources in cleanroom optimization initiatives, companies can obtain substantial value.

One of the primary advantages of Equipment and Supplies cleanroom optimization is improved product integrity. Minimizing contamination through targeted upgrades to airflow, filtration, and personnel practices can significantly reduce product defects, leading to higher yields and lowered production costs.
